			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Recently, HRS Hotels Group was nominated to receive GLI&#8217;s Emerging Minority Business Award. The EMBA, celebrates businesses that have built a connection with costumers and strengthened the surrounding community with its commerce and innovation in Greater Louisville. While HRS didn&#8217;t take that award home, they were still one of the top three nominated finalists for it.</p>
<p>The winners of the EMB Award are granted personalized business development consultation services and a one year membership to GLI. Joe Reagan, President and CEO of Greater Louisville Inc spoke about the award saying, &#8220;Each year, it is with great pride that GLI honors a local business with the Emerging Minority Business Award,&#8221; and &#8220;GLI is committed to helping make the Louisville business community both inclusive and prosperous.&#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/TSMSDC-Award-Photo.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-617" style="border-width: 3px; border-color: black; border-style: solid;" title="TSMSDC-Award-Photo"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/TSMSDC-Award-Photo.jpg" alt="TSMSDC Award Photo HRS Top 3 Finisher on GLI Emerging Minority Business Award" width="500" height="333" /></a></p>
<p> HRS Hotels Group was nominated along side other local businesses owned by minorities such as, Hillbilly Tea, ggStrut Shoes and Accessories, and <a href="http://paintersoflouisville.com/">CertaPro Painters</a> all for their outstanding and notable work in the community.</p>
<p>The winner of this year&#8217;s award was InGrid Design LLC, a graphic design firm that assists other companies do business with both English and Spanish speaking clients and partners. InGrid Design LLC was nominated for the award for their hard work since opening in 2002 and since then have worked with names such as Yum! Brands and Louisville Water Company.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: left;">The holidays are approaching and that means cold weather, traveling, and spending time with family and friends. Even though for some traveling is the last thing you want to do before the holidays, it could be worse. Imagine spending your holiday or vacation traveling to an asbestos mine or an active volcanic island. Here are eight places you would not want to be for the holidays.</p>
<h2>1. Great Pacific Garbage Patch</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/plastic1.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-601"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="plastic1"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/plastic1.jpg" alt="plastic1 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="288"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://greatpacificgarbagepatch.info/images/plastic1.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>Also known as the Pacific Gyre, this patch of trash can be found floating between San Francisco and Hawaii. Thought to be the size of Texas, 3.5 million tons of trash floats in this accidental dump site. Birds and mammals are dying of starvation and dehydration with their bellies full of plastics; while fish ingest leftover toxins released from these plastics.</p>
<h2>2. Izu Islands</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Izu.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-602"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Izu"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Izu.jpg" alt="Izu 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="357"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://listverse.files.wordpress.com/2010/03/screen-shot-2010-03-22-at-12-26-39-pm-tm.jpg?w=550&amp;h=393&amp;h=393">Credit</a></p>
<p>Two towns and six villages situated on volcanic islands within Tokyo, Japan make the list of the last places you’d never want to visit. Their volcanic nature ensures that the islands are  constantly filled with the stench of sulfur. Residents were evacuated from the islands in both 1953 and 2000 due to volcanic activity and dangerously high levels of gas. Many people returned in 2005, but are now required to carry gas masks with them at all times in case gas levels rise unexpectedly.</p>
<h2>3. The Door to Hell</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Darv.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-603"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Darv"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Darv.jpg" alt="Darv 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="333"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.vacationideas.me/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/darvaza-turkmenistan-door-to-hell-03.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>With the perfect name for a horror movie, geologists in Derweze,Turkmenistan, discovered an underground cavern more than 40 years ago. Filled with natural gas, scientists thought that setting fire to the hole that was created when the cavern collapsed would help avoid poisonous gas discharges. Unfortunately, their plan backfired and the spot has been burning ever since, prompting locals to name it The Door to Hell because of the fiery glow seen at all times.</p>
<h2>4. Asbestos Mine</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Asbestos.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-604"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Asbestos"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Asbestos.jpg" alt="Asbestos 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="338"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.asbestrip.com/userimages/openpitmine.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>Canada has Mounties, national health care, and a love for hockey. Although not many people consider our neighbors to the north to be a place to visit, the Asbestos Mine in Quebec, makes the list of places that should be on your never visit list. The enormous open pit is fully operational; however, it’s widely known that exposure to asbestos cause’s cancer and a variety of other diseases. The mine offers bus tours of the deadly environment during the summer months, and tickets are free.</p>
<h2>5. Ramree Island</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Ramree-Island.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-605"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Ramree Island"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Ramree-Island.jpg" alt="Ramree Island 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="320"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.bestourism.com/img/items/big/1118/Ramree-Island_Saltwater-crocodile-on-Ramree-Island_4116.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>This swamp is home to thousands of the most dangerous salt water crocodiles. If that wasn’t bad enough, malaria carrying mosquitos and venomous snakes inhabit the island, making it all the more intense. During World War II, 1,000 Japanese soldiers entered the swampy island, and only 20 were found alive. Even Paul Hogan’s Crocodile Dundee wouldn’t visit this island.</p>
<h2>6. Yakutsk, Russia</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Yak.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-606"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Yak"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Yak.jpg" alt="Yak 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="375"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3062/3063963621_cd1042f17e.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>This environmental extreme would be a shock to even those who experience 3 months of sunlight a year. Temperatures here drop to an unbelievable -58°F and visibility in this city of ice and snow isn’t any better; there’s a thick fog that reduces visibility to no more than 10 meters in front of you, and if that wasn’t bad enough this town is out in the middle of nowhere, literally. Yakutsk is six time zones away from Moscow.</p>
<h2>7. Chernobyl, Ukraine</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Chernobyl.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-607"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Chernobyl"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Chernobyl.jpg" alt="Chernobyl 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="347"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://images.nationalgeographic.com/wpf/media-live/photos/000/350/cache/chernobyl-25th-anniversary-liquidators-firefighters-roof_35076_600x450.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>With the worst nuclear accident in the history of the world, this small town no longer welcomes travelers, as it has not recovered from the accident that occurred more than 20 years ago. A trip here would include visiting hundreds of miles of uninhabitable space, deserted buildings, and poisoned lakes and rivers. There’s even an exclusion zone of more than 30 km that is almost entirely uninhabited.</p>
<h2>8. Linfen, China</h2>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Linfen.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-609" style="border: black 5px solid;" title="Linfen" src="http://hrshotelsgroup.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2011/11/Linfen.jpg" alt="Linfen 8 Places You Do Not Want to Visit " width="500" height="333"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://cdn.c.photoshelter.com/img-get/I0000clPiNjSdPAw/s/900/900/china-pollution-linfen20.jpg">Credit</a></p>
<p>Everyone has their own opinions on what causes pollution and what the real consequences are, however, in 2007, Linfen, China made Time magazine’s list of the most polluted places. The air is filled with burning coal, and more than three million people are said to be affected by the worst air in the country. Reports even advise people to hang their laundry out to dry as it will turn black before dry. Four years later, government crackdown has helped to clear the air some. Unfortunately, much more work needs to be done before the air is safe to breathe.</p>

<p style="text-align: left;">The Winchester Mansion was the home of Sarah Winchester from the time after her husband&#8217;s death until her own in September 1922. Sarah married into the Winchester family, and inherited approximately half of the Winchester Repeating Arms Company income after her father-in-law and husband died. Shortly after their deaths Mrs. Winchester visited a psychic about her suspicions that she and her family were cursed. The psychic allegedly confirmed Sarah’s suspicions, explaining that all of the people that had been killed by Winchester riffles were haunting the Winchester family. The psychic also claimed that if  Sarah built a house for herself and the spirits, and if the construction of the house never stopped, then the spirits would let her live.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">This reading is what began the construction of the Winchester mansion in San Jose, California in 1884. Sarah listened to the psychic&#8217;s declaration about her safety and hired round-the-clock workers to continuously renovate the house. The layout of the house is extremely confusing and is one of the many reasons this location is known as a tourist attraction today. There are doors that open up into ceilings, stairs that lead to nowhere, and windows that look into other rooms. Servants had to carry around maps with them in order to navigate the household and were still subject to losing their way in due to the constant changes. It has been said that new rooms are found all the time, and there&#8217;s a high probability that once you walk out of one room you may never walk into it again because you won&#8217;t be able to find it. As intriguing as all of this information is the most unique attribute about this house is the fact that the number 13 can be found everywhere.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">There are 13 bathrooms with 13 steps on the stairs that lead to the 13<sup>th</sup> bathroom and 13 windows found inside. There are also 13 wall panels in the room preceding the 13<sup>th</sup> bathroom. The Carriage Entrance Hall is divided into 13 sections. There are 13 rails by the floor-level skylight in the South Conservatory, 13 squares on each side of the elevator, 13 holes in the sink drain covers, 13 glass cupolas on the Greenhouse, and 13 gas jets on the Ballroom chandelier. There are even 13 hooks for the 13 different robes Mrs. Winchester wore for the séances she held every night. What’s even more interesting than all of that is that there are 13 parts to her will and she signed it 13 times.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Mrs. Winchester welcomed the good spirits into her life and did what she could to make them happy, which is why there were only three mirrors located in the entire house. Spirits don&#8217;t like mirrors because they can&#8217;t cast a reflection and they vanish when they look into one. Servants were forced to carry pocket mirrors or grow comfortable without the use of any. Legends state that she would also hold dinner parties for her spirit friends where she would serve them on gold plates. Similar to pleasing the good spirits Mrs. Winchester did everything she could to avoid the bad spirits. Servants grew suspicious of Mrs. Winchester over the years from her odd behavior. They began to believe that she could walk through solid walls and unopened doors because she would often disappear and reappear all throughout the house. Whenever Mrs. Winchester believed that there was an evil spirit following her she would press a button and disappear into a wall where she would walk down a flight of stairs and back up, or into another room completely. She would do this because evil spirits often feel like they&#8217;re going to be trapped and these rouses would make them uncomfortable, so they would stop following her. Mrs. Winchester also never slept in the same room in the 38 years she lived in that house, explaining that this confused the evil spirits.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">The Winchester mansion was known as &#8220;The Spirit House.&#8221; Through the years declarations of spiritual activity within the house have been made by various individuals. The Millers were caretakers of the home from 1973 to 1981. Mr. Miller explains that while tending the house he heard breathing coming from empty rooms and footsteps. Psychics from the Nirvana Foundation set-up electrical equipment to record psychic occurrences and note hearing definite organ sounds, Mrs. Winchester played the organ. They also claimed to have seen moving lights.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Other psychics have spent the night in the house dismissing any claims people have made about losing their eyesight, seeing locked doorknobs turn, or feeling cold chills in areas with no drafts. Regardless of the claims that these various psychics have made one thing is for certain, Sarah Winchester and her California home are one of the most interesting in the world.</p>
